Preview
QRM and Nîmes meet at Stade Robert Diochon, in a match for the 34th round of the Ligue 2. Nîmes got a home win by (2‑1), in the last league head‑to‑head, played in 20‑11‑2021. Although this is a match between 16th and 13th of the league table, it’s actually a match between the 16th best in home matches and the 6th best in away matches.

Analysis QRM

After 8 wins, 10 draws and 15 losses, the home team is in the 16th position, havinf won 34 points so far. In the last match, they have lost in an away match against Toulouse by (2‑0), after in the previous match they have won (2‑0) at home, against Rodez. This is a team that maintains its competitive levels in home and away matches, since they have had similar results in both conditions. In the last 10 home league matches QRM has a record of 3 wins, 5 draws and 2 losses, so they have won 14 points out of 30 possible. Defensive consistency hasn’t been their best feature, as they have conceded goals in 8 of the last 10 matches, and their offense hasn’t been one of their best features, as they haven’t scored any goals in 7 of the last 10 matches for this competition. They haven't been able to score the first goal. In fact, they have only opened up the score in 8 of the last 33 matches for the Ligue 2, they have reached half‑time in advantage in 3 of those 8 matches and have held on to the lead in 4. They have conceded the first goal in 21 of their 33 matches for this competition, and have only turned the score around in 3.

Analysis Nîmes

The away team is currently in the 13th position of the league, with 40 points won, after 13 wins, 7 draws and 13 losses. In the penultimate match, they tied in an away match against Niort, by (0‑0). In the last match, they lost in a home match against Sochaux, by (1‑3). This is a team that usually gets better results in away matches than at home, since they have won 21 points in away matches and 19 at their stadium, with 19 goals scored and 24 conceded at home, against 17 goals scored and 20 conceded in away matches. In the last 10 away league matches Nîmes has a record of 5 wins, 1 draw and 4 losses, so they have won 16 points out of 30 possible. In their away league matches the most frequent result at half‑time was the 0‑0 (7 out of 16 matches). Defensive consistency hasn’t been their best feature, as they have conceded goals in 8 of the last 10 matches for this competition. In 33 matches for this competition, they have conceded the first goal 16 times and have only turned the score around in 3. In the last 16 away matches for this competition there are 2 periods that stand out: they have scored 8 of their 17 goals between minutes (76'‑90'); they have conceded 7 of their 20 goals between minutes (46'‑60').
